Embracing Self-Sufficiency: The Power of Independence in 'Body Of My Own'

Charli XCX's song 'Body Of My Own' is a bold declaration of self-sufficiency and independence. The lyrics convey a sense of empowerment and liberation from a cold, unfulfilling relationship. The opening lines, 'You're so damn cold / You got no feeling,' set the tone for the rest of the song, highlighting the emotional detachment and dissatisfaction the singer feels. This dissatisfaction drives her to seek fulfillment within herself, rather than relying on a partner who fails to meet her needs.

The recurring theme of self-reliance is evident in lines like 'I don't need you, my touch is better' and 'I'm into myself, don't need you.' These lyrics emphasize the singer's realization that she can achieve a greater sense of satisfaction and pleasure on her own. The metaphor of 'lights out' and 'darkness' suggests a journey inward, where she finds strength and solace in her own company. The repeated assertion of 'I got a body of my own' reinforces the idea of bodily autonomy and the power that comes with it.

Charli XCX's use of vivid imagery and metaphors, such as 'Got the gun in my hand and I point it straight / To the target and I'm gonna blow my brains,' conveys the intensity of her emotions and the drastic shift in her mindset. The song's energetic and rebellious tone mirrors the artist's signature style, blending pop with punk influences. 'Body Of My Own' ultimately serves as an anthem for self-empowerment, encouraging listeners to embrace their independence and find strength within themselves.
